summ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Darren Salt <linux@youmustbejoking.demon.co.uk>2007-03-03 22:59:37 +0000
committerDarren Salt <linux@youmustbejoking.demon.co.uk>2007-03-03 22:59:37 +0000
commit47ac04e99dbcebf8d7d1f8e7f96ee20d8fe66317 (patch)
tree6ff0fdc3a020d4c514a505c1ce1c52a2b0c4dfcd
parent58b8867f0e7e20ae37cb8343bcb8ea912a0d1ae3 (diff)
downloadxine-lib-47ac04e99dbcebf8d7d1f8e7f96ee20d8fe66317.tar.gz
xine-lib-47ac04e99dbcebf8d7d1f8e7f96ee20d8fe66317.tar.bz2
Fix a build error, introduced in the previous commit, which bites when building
without Freetype support. CVS patchset: 8642 CVS date: 2007/03/03 22:59:37
-rw-r--r--src/xine-engine/osd.c2
1 files changed, 2 insertions, 0 deletions
diff --git a/src/xine-engine/osd.c b/src/xine-engine/osd.c
index 3d4f9dabf..b33d81f6e 100644
--- a/src/xine-engine/osd.c
+++ b/src/xine-engine/osd.c
@@ -1482,12 +1482,14 @@ static void osd_free_object (osd_object_t *osd_to_close) {
if ( osd == osd_to_close ) {
free( osd->area );
+#ifdef HAVE_FT2
if( osd->ft2 ) {
if ( osd->ft2->library )
FT_Done_FreeType(osd->ft2->library);
free( osd->ft2 );
}
+#endif
osd_free_encoding(osd);